Petroleum Incident in McKinleyville

A new hazardous materials incident involving petroleum has been reported to the California Office of Emergency Services.

According to a report published by the office, the incident took place at or near a residence in McKinleyville at around 8:50 p.m. on Thursday, March 14.

Less than one gallon of a substance described as “oil - mineral type, non pcb” was released to the environment, according to the person who called in the report.

Here’s the description of the incident that was recorded by the Office of Emergency Services:

Pole mounted transformer failed causing the release, material flowed onto vegetation and soil, contractor ishandling the containment and clean up.

This was the 1st hazardous materials incident recorded by the Office of Emergency Services in the McKinleyville area this year and the 1st petroleum spill in the county overall.
